Compliance & Where Your Waste Goes
Every skip load is subject to the Waste and Contaminated Land (Northern Ireland) Order 1997 and equivalent waste duties in England. As a licensed skip hire operator, we are legally obligated to provide you with a waste transfer note — a document that proves we've accepted responsibility for your waste and sent it to a registered disposal or recycling facility. You keep a copy; we keep a copy. This protects you from "fly-tipping" liability; if waste ends up dumped illegally, the transfer note proves it wasn't our negligence.
Bradmore is in West Midlands, and we follow Environment Agency and local authority guidelines for waste segregation. Bulky items like sofas, mattresses, and upholstered furniture are segregated because they contain persistent organic pollutants (POPs) and must be processed at approved facilities, not burned or landfilled. Electricals — kettles, computers, televisions — are logged separately under WEEE (Waste Electrical and Electronic Equipment) regulations and sent to certified recycling plants. General household waste, wood, metal, and plasterboard are sorted and either recycled, sent to energy recovery, or landfilled as a last resort. We don't accept gas bottles, oil cans, paint tins, or asbestos; these require specialist collection. Your waste transfer note itemises what's in your skip and where it's going, so you know exactly what's happened to your rubbish.
How Skip Hire Works in Bradmore: Step-by-Step
- Call or book online. Tell us the skip size you need (mini, midi, or large), your postcode, and when you'd like delivery. We confirm availability and give you a fixed price. No hidden fees; the quote is the price you pay.
- Permit check. If your skip will sit on a public road or pavement in Bradmore, we apply for a skip permit from the local authority on your behalf. This usually takes 3–5 working days. If it's on your own driveway or private land, no permit is needed, and you're ready to go immediately.
- Delivery. Our driver arrives on your agreed date, positions the skip safely (on a level surface, away from overhanging cables and low branches), and leaves you with collection contact details. We'll take photos to confirm placement.
- Loading. You load the skip over the next 1–2 weeks. We'll give you a deadline; loading after that date risks an extra day's hire charge.
- Collection. We collect the skip on the agreed date. Our crew will manage the hook-up and transport; you don't need to be present, but we'll call 30 minutes before arrival.
- Payment & paperwork. You pay on collection (unless you've paid a deposit upfront). We hand you a waste transfer note itemising the skip contents and the disposal route. Keep this for your records.
